Experience 3 at Vogtsbauernhof near Gutach: A window into Black Forest heritage
The Vogtsbauernhof open air museum is a well loved cultural anchor in the Kinzig valley. Here you wander through a collection of historic farm buildings that illustrate rural life in this region through the centuries. The setting is purposeful and generous, with pathways that thread you through timbered houses, gardens and workshops. A visit feels like stepping into a living story, and there are hands on demonstrations that reveal old crafts. The surrounding area adds to the sense of place with small stalls selling homemade bread, smoked sausages and other regional treats. It is a vivid reminder of how communities shaped the landscape and how the landscape shaped them back.

Experience 9 a medieval town stroll in Schiltach or Gengenbach
Schiltach and Gengenbach offer timeless street scenes with timber framed houses, narrow lanes and squares that invite lingering. A self guided walk lets you stop for a coffee and a look through artisan shops that showcase crafts and regional products. The towns host seasonal markets that burst with colours and scents and provide opportunities to interact with locals who are proud of their heritage. A slow stroll through the historic centre becomes a quiet celebration of regional identity and architecture.
